- Infraphulia Field, 1958
-
Infraphulia Field, 1958; Proc. U.S. Nat. Mus. 108 (3396) : 106, TS: Phulia nymphula var. illimani Weymer
Infraphulia ; Winhard, 2000, Butterflies of the world, 10: 15
Infraphulia (Pierini) ; [NL4A, 115]
Bolivia. See [About maps]
Phulia nymphula var. illimani Weymer, 1890; in Weymer & Maassen, Reisen Süd-America : 125, pl. 4, f. 12, TL: Bolivia
Phulia illimani ; [BOW: pl. 52, f. 22]
Infraphulia illimani ; [NL4A, #322]
Chile. See [About maps]
Phulia ilyodes Ureta, 1955; Bol. Mus. nac. Hist. nat. Chile 26: 69, TL: Chile
Infraphulia ilyodes ; Winhard, 2000, Butterflies of the world, 10: 15, pl. 18, f. 10; [NL4A, #323]
Peru. See [About maps]
Infraphulia madeleinea Field & Herrera, 1977; Smiths. contr. zool. 232: 27, TL: Peru
Infraphulia madeleinea ; Winhard, 2000, Butterflies of the world, 10: 15, pl. 18, f. 11; [NL4A, #324]
